An acre is a unit of area commonly used in the United States and other countries for measuring large plots of land. The size of an acre is equivalent to:

- 43,560 square feet

- 4,840 square yards

- 4,047 square meters

- 0.4047 hectares

To give you some context, an acre is roughly the size of:

- About 75% of a standard football field (including both end zones)

- A little over 90% of an American football field (excluding end zones)

- A little less than 60% of a soccer pitch

- About 1/640th of a square mile

It's a substantial area of land, commonly used for agricultural purposes, real estate, and other large-scale land measurements.
